Banas Dairy begins buying gau mutra at ₹5 per litre

By DairyNews7x7•Published on September 30, 2025

Banas Dairy has initiated a novel procurement scheme by purchasing cow urine (gau mutra) from its farmers at a rate of ₹5 per litre. This step marks a progression from traditional milk and manure procurement toward fully integrating by-products into the cooperative’s value chain. The move encourages farmers to collect and supply cow urine instead of discarding it, enhancing resource utilisation and giving them an additional income stream.

Industry Insights

This initiative by Banas Dairy demonstrates how cooperatives can transform waste into value: by pricing gau mutra, they promote better cattle care, waste management, and circularity in farm operations. Farmers can benefit from a diversified income base rather than relying solely on milk. Furthermore, linking urine procurement with bioenergy and organic production systems can strengthen environmental sustainability and reduce dependence on external inputs. For India’s dairy sector, such integration of nutrient and waste streams is a model for rural income resilience and ecological balance.
